Mapletree Industrial Trust (SGX:ME8U) announced its plan to acquire 29 data centers in the United States on 20 May 2021.
This is a strategic and shrewd move as the properties are situated across 18 states in US on freehold land and riding on the waves of cloud computing, e-commerce, e-payments, big data analytics, online gaming, video streaming, social networking, the rollout of 5G networks, proliferation of Internet of Things, autonomous vehicles and artificial intelligence.
